[edit] git protocol?

Out of curiosity, are there plans to support git:// repositories next to the https:// ones? -- 67.164.57.135 22:08, 22 March 2012 (UTC)

No. The git protocol, while faster, is insecure. An attacker could potentially MITM the connection and mess with your data. ^demon (talk) 22:30, 22 March 2012 (UTC)
